Devices designed to access, interact with, or harness the power of hyperdimensional realms, where the normal rules don't apply and the possibilities are literally infinite. These technologies include "hyperdimensional computers" that compute all possible answers simultaneously (they return "yes," "no," "maybe," and "why are you asking?" all at once), "hyperdimensional communication arrays" that can reach any point in any dimension (they mostly pick up cosmic static and your mother-in-law from a dimension where she's even more judgmental), and the theoretical "hyperdimensional energy source" that would provide unlimited power (it also provides unlimited existential dread, so maybe not worth it). The main challenge is that hyperdimensional technologies have to be operated by 3D beings with 3D brains, which is like teaching a fish to ride a bicycle—possible in theory, ridiculous in practice.
Hyperdimensional Technologies Example: "He bought a hyperdimensional technology device that claimed to solve any problem by accessing infinite-dimensional solution spaces. He asked it where he'd left his phone. The device hummed, glowed, and displayed the answer: 'Everywhere and nowhere, simultaneously. Also, it's in your hand.' He was holding his phone. The device had solved the problem hyperdimensionally, which is to say, it had made him feel stupid in infinite dimensions."

Get the Hypercuck mug.Hyperdirectional (adj.)
hai-pur-di-REK-shun-uhl
Describes a Wi-Fi antenna pattern that is extremely narrow, precisely aimed, and capable of targeting specific zones from longer distances with minimal interference or signal waste.
2. Invented slang by stadium network engineers who got tired of calling them “super-tight multi-antenna beamforming arrays mounted 90 feet in the air.”
3. See also: laser-like, sniper-mode, APs-with-a-purpose.
